Conmen sabotage cars before offering to buy them at lower price

Liquid poured into cars engines

Police have released CCTV images of two men they would like to speak to in connection with criminal damage to two cars. The cars, in Cheveley, Newmarket, and Ely, were both for sale and were viewed by prospective buyers, two men, between 7pm and 8pm on 2 July.

On both occasions, a liquid was poured into the car’s engine while the owner was distracted.

The liquid caused severe damage to the cars’ engines, allowing the men to offer a lower price, but neither was sold.

Anyone who recognises either of the men in the CCTV images or has any information should report it through the force website using reference 35/47629/24.

Anyone who doesn’t have internet access should call 101.
